-XX:-DoEscapeAnalysis 在maven-compiler-plugin中使用提示无效的标志
时间: 2023-12-03 15:02:27 浏览: 69
如果您在使用`-XX:-DoEscapeAnalysis`参数时遇到了Maven编译器插件报错,可能是因为该参数不在编译器插件的默认选项中。在这种情况下,您可以使用`<compilerArgs>`元素将该参数传递给编译器插件。
例如,下面是一个使用`<compilerArgs>`元素将`-XX:-DoEscapeAnalysis`传递给Maven编译器插件的示例:
```xml
<build>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.8.1</version>
<configuration>
<source>1.8</source>
<target>1.8</target>
<compilerArgs>
<arg>-XX:-DoEscapeAnalysis</arg>
</compilerArgs>
</configuration>
</plugin>
</plugins>
</build>
```
请注意,`<compilerArgs>`元素包含一个`<arg>`子元素,该子元素的值为`-XX:-DoEscapeAnalysis`参数。您可以根据需要添加其他参数。
希望这可以帮助您在Maven编译器插件中使用`-XX:-DoEscapeAnalysis`参数。
阅读全文